What proof of address and identity documents are accepted?

This article explains which proof of identity and proof of address documents are accepted for verification, document requirements and why they are required under South African regulatory and compliance standards. Managed by Weltrade SA (PTY) Ltd

To meet South African regulatory requirements, you must provide valid proof of identity (POI) and proof of address (POA) during verification or re-verification. Documents must be clear, current, and issued in your own name.


What documents are accepted as proof of identity (POI)?

Accepted POI documents include:

  • A valid passport (biographical page with photo, full name, date of birth, document number, and expiry date)

  • A national identity card or official identity document issued by your country of residence

  • Other government-issued photo ID if specifically requested during verification

Driver’s licenses are not accepted as proof of identity. Read more about How to verify your Weltrade account (KYC).


What documents are accepted as proof of address (POA)?

South African regulations require reliable proof of residence, but this is not limited to utility bills or bank statements.

Accepted POA documents may include:

  • Utility bills

  • Bank statements

  • Lease or rental agreements

  • Official correspondence from a government authority or regulated institution

All POA documents must

  • Display your full name

  • Show your residential address

  • Include a recent issue date (as specified during verification)

Find out more about POA verification in our Help Center article: How to verify your address.


Why are these documents required?

As a licensed intermediary, Weltrade SA (PTY) Ltd is required to comply with AML, KYC, and FICA regulations. These rules ensure accurate client identification and help prevent fraud, identity misuse, and financial crime.


What happens if my documents are not accepted?

If documents are unclear, outdated, or do not meet requirements, you may be asked to resubmit alternative documents. Until verification is completed, access to certain services may be restricted.
